The 1983 Asian Basketball Confederation Championship for Men were held in Hong Kong from November 20 to November 29, 1983. Queen Elizabeth Stadium and Queen Elizabeth II Youth Centre were used for this tournament.

  • The Philippines originally beat Kuwait 78–57 and India 90–60 and topped the group but Asian Basketball Confederation cancelled the results on November 23, 1983 and declared naturalized players Jeff Moore and Dennis Still ineligible due to lack of residency.

  • Jordan were relegated to 8th place after their team returned home on 26 November, and subsequently failed to appear for their match against Iran.
